The story was inspired by the flooding of the Coosawattee River, dammed in the 1970s to form Carters Lake. The fictional river of the film is actually shot at the Chattooga River, which forms Georgia's border with South Carolina. By the time the film came to be made, it was already too late to use the Coosawattee itself, as the trees had already been stripped from its banks. Later scenes were filmed at the Tallulah Gorge located near Tugaloo Lake, which also features Jon Voight climbing up a cliff to attack a sniper a climb Voight did on his own in the film with no stunt doubles, just like Tom Cruise would do years later. Deliverance is a 1972 American thriller film produced and directed by John Boorman, and starring Jon Voight, Burt Reynolds, Ned Beatty, and Ronny Cox, with the latter two making their feature film debuts. This site was flooded by Lake Jocassee shortly after filming, with the dam seen under construction being the Jocassee Dam, which forms the lake. Not only did Deliverance film on-location, but the actors also did their own stunts due to the film's shoestring budget and the script's demand for intense nature scenes. In a poignant echo of the film, the rising waters at the end of the film are Lake Jocassee, created when the Duke Power Company flooded Jocassee Valley in 1971. Dec. 1When a power company built a dam on the Georgia-South Carolina border nearly a century ago, the work covered a four-mile stretch of the lower Chattooga River with so much water that the river's rocky channel vanished. Songwriter and producer Arthur "Guitar Boogie" Smith, who had written "Feudin' Banjos" in 1955, and recorded it with five-string banjo player Don Reno, filed a lawsuit for songwriting credit and a percentage of royalties.
